The decision economics of exploiting seasonal gas markets
Description
Producers frustrated by low gas prices during recurrent seasonal lulls may be tempted simply to shutin or constrain production during the doldrums. This paper indicates, however, that except under extraordinary circumstances, a present value maximizing operator should not fall prey to that temptation
